The Role of Lighting and Ambiance

Lighting is a crucial element in casino design that significantly impacts player engagement. Casinos often use a combination of bright and ambient lighting to create a stimulating environment. Bright lights are strategically placed to attract attention to popular games, while softer lighting creates cozy spaces where players can relax. By balancing these differing light intensities, casinos can manipulate mood and influence behavior, encouraging players to spend more time gaming.

The use of light can also dictate the pace at which players engage with the games. For example, a brightly lit area can evoke excitement and energy, prompting players to play faster and take risks. In contrast, softer, warmer lights can create a more relaxed atmosphere, allowing for leisurely engagement. This manipulation of atmosphere through lighting not only enhances the gaming experience but also fosters social interaction among players, further deepening their engagement.

Sound design complements lighting in creating an immersive experience. The right sound effects can enhance the thrill of winning, while background music sets the tempo for play. Layering these audio elements can evoke a sense of urgency or relaxation, guiding players through their gaming experience. Together, effective lighting and sound design create a multi-sensory environment that captivates players and keeps them returning for more.

The Importance of Game Variety and Layout

The diversity of games available in a casino is a vital aspect of player engagement. Casinos that provide a wide range of gaming options—ranging from traditional table games to innovative slot machines—can cater to a broader audience, appealing to different preferences and skill levels. This variety ensures that players can find games that not only interest them but also suit their personal gambling styles, thereby enhancing overall satisfaction.

The layout of gaming areas also plays a pivotal role in how players interact with various options. Arranging games in a way that promotes easy access and visibility encourages players to explore different offerings. An effective layout also helps in managing player flow and reducing overcrowding, which can deter new players. By keeping gaming areas organized and inviting, casinos can maintain a positive atmosphere that encourages prolonged engagement.

Furthermore, introducing new games and rotating existing ones can be a strategic move to keep the gaming experience fresh and exciting. This dynamic approach not only draws in repeat visitors but also prompts exploration and experimentation with different games. Casinos that embrace a philosophy of continual innovation are often more successful in retaining players and enhancing their gambling experience.

The Social Environment within Casinos

The social aspect of casinos is another foundational element in engaging players. Casinos often serve as social hubs where friends gather to enjoy entertainment and camaraderie. The design of gaming areas that encourages group participation enhances this social interaction. For example, communal gaming tables or lounge areas can facilitate conversations and shared experiences, thereby enhancing the overall enjoyment of the casino visit.

Beyond layout, the presence of staff and their interactions with players play a crucial role in creating a welcoming environment. Friendly dealers and attentive casino staff can enhance the player experience, making individuals feel valued and appreciated. This personable element fosters loyalty, as players are more likely to return to environments where they feel cared for and engaged.

Moreover, social events and promotions can also enhance player engagement. By organizing tournaments or themed nights, casinos create opportunities for players to bond over shared interests. These events not only draw in larger crowds but also allow players to showcase their skills in a competitive yet friendly environment, enhancing the overall appeal of casino gambling as a social activity.
